Online Athletic Clearance Guidelines
Important notice:
Physical examinations are valid for one year from the date of completion. For example, if a physical was completed on June 10, 2023, it will remain valid until June 9, 2024. Once it expires, a new physical must be completed and submitted to http://www.athleticclearance.com/. Students may be removed from participation if their physical expires, and they will not be allowed to take part in any athletic activities until a current physical is on file.
Additionally, accounts on http://www.athleticclearance.com/ must be updated annually by parents and student-athletes to reflect any changes to insurance, emergency contact information, and annual physical examination information.
*It is the parents' and/or guardians' responsibility to ensure the correct information is provided in case of an emergency.*
Online Athletic Clearance
1. Visit www.AthleticClearance.com
2. Watch quick tutorial video (or watch YouTube video below)
3. Register. Parents register with a valid email username and password. You will be asked to type in a code to verify you are human. If this step is skipped, your account will not activate. (If this step is skipped, please contact us to activate your account.)
4. Log in using your email address that you registered with
5. Select “New Clearance” to start the process.
6. Choose the School Year in which the student plans to participate. Example: Football in Sept 2023 would be the 2023-2024 School Year. Choose the School at which the student attends and will compete for. Choose Sport
7. Complete all required fields for Student Information, Educational History, Medical History, and Signature Forms.
8. Donate to your athletic program or pay participation fees (private schools only).
9. Once you reach the confirmation message, you have completed the process.
10. If you would like to register for additional sports/activities, you may check off those sports below the confirmation message. Electronic signatures will be applied to the additional sports/activities.
11. All of this data will be electronically filed with your school’s athletic department for review. When the student has been cleared for participation, an email notification will be sent. If the student is denied, they will also be emailed with a message on why they were denied eligibility.

Online Athletic Clearance FAQ
I submitted my paperwork but the athletic office has not recieved it?
- Please make sure you do not submit paperwork to the front office; it must be submitted online via the website. Additionally, accounts must be updated yearly, so if you were a freshman and trying to use the same profile, it must be updated to be a sophomore and the school calendar year. For example, if you were a freshman 2022-2023 and continuing to play sports as a sophomore you must create a new account and update the school year to the 2023-2024 year.

What is my Username?
Your username is the email address that you registered with.
Multiple Sports
Once you complete a clearance for one sport and arrive at the Confirmation Message, you will have the option to check off additional sports/activities for the current school year. If you decide to participate in an additional sport/activity later on, you can access the multiple sport check boxes by clicking on “Print” under the Confirmation Message of your original Clearance for that specific year.
Physicals
The physical form your school uses can be downloaded on Step #1 or Student Info at the bottom of the page. Most schools will accept the physical online (done by uploading the completed form on Step #1) as well as turning in a hard copy to the athletic department (hard copy can be downloaded below).
Why haven’t I been cleared?
Your school will review the information you have submitted and Clear or Deny your student for participation. You will receive an email when the student is cleared.
My sport is not listed!
Please contact your school’s athletic department and ask for your sport to be activated.
